4.1 POPULAR CLOUD SERVICES
4.1.1 Introduction
Cloud services provide the computing resources (storage, network, and
computation) in a virtualized fashion to consumers. The eventual success
of a cloud service is determined by the applications supported and the
improvements made to the applications in comparison to a traditional
computing service (Dastjerdi, Garg, and Buyya 2011). Improvements can
